Abstract

Antimicrobial property of Nelumbo nuciferawas evaluated. Flower and seed pod of Nelumbo nuciferawas collected, and identified. Morphologically, flowers were pink colored with smooth texture and seeds were dark brown. Powdered plant material was extracted by maceration method in ethanol. Ethanolic Extract of Flowers and seeds were dark brown, semisolid and percentage yields were 15.52 and 36.75% respectively. Various phytochemical tests were revealed that the carbohydrates and glycosides, proteins and free amino acids, fixed oils and fats, steroids and triterpenoids were present in both extracts. Antioxidant activity was determined by DPPH assay, the IC50 were calculated. Antimicrobial testing were performed against Gram positive (Staphylococcus Aureus) and Gram negative bacteria (Pseudomonas Aeruginosa) and strain of fungus (C. Albicans and A. Niger). Antimicrobial activities were estimated by disk diffusion method. It was observed that extract of flowers was more effective but extract of Seeds was less effective against Staphylococcus Aureus and Pseudomonas Aeruginosa, Cefotaxime was used as standard. Extract of flowers was equally effective against candida albicans and Aspergilusniger but extract of seeds was not effective against both fungal strains.
